Traci Turpin

Traci Turpin

$50/hr
Senior Backend API Developer | Java, Spring Boot | AWS
Reply rate:
-
Availability:
Hourly ($/hour)
Location:
Seattle, Washington, United States
Experience:
8 years
About

⚫ JAVA-J2EE, Spring Boot specialist with 8+ years of professional experience in Web API development.

⚫ Expert in solving business problems with technical solutions. Specialist in designing Enterprise level applications using microservice architecture and event-driven architecture.

⚫ My responsibilities include Database modeling and developing Restful Backend API with Spring boot.

⚫ I have accomplished several projects (Outside Upwork platform) to name a few

👉 Lending Application (Used in the banking system for loan processing for individuals as well as for corporates)

☞ Corporate/Retail Banking Application (Corporate users and individuals use this application for banking with mobile and web interface)

☞ Epocrates App ( This is the No 1 application in the USA for medical professionals )

⚫ My key Responsibilities so far are to design and implement APIs and deploy them as a microservice on the Aws platform and on-prem servers.

⚫ I have mainly used spring boot for API development but not limited, I'm open to any new opportunity. I believe this tech stack is a good foundation for backend development and could be potential to strengthen your application development.

⚫ Following best practices during development for ease of business and maintenance.

☞ Writing unit tests and integration tests for ensuring high (~90%) code coverage.

☞ Black-box testing with cypress to ensure no impact on existing API with new changes pushed in the repository.

☞ Code quality assurance with sonar qube.

☞ Vulnerability check for open source library with WhiteSource plugin.

☞ CICD implementation for faster deployment with Jenkins.

⚫ My Core Skills:

☞ Technology used:

Java 8, 11, 17

Spring Framework + Spring boot + Spring Batch + Spring Data JPA

Hibernate + JPA

MySql + Oracle + Dynamo DB

Apache Kafka

Docker Compose

Restful API

Maven + Gradle

Aws lambda + Aws EC2 + Aws ECS + Aws S3 + Aws Step function

JWT + OAuth

☞ Tools used:

Prometheus

Grafana

Gray log

Jenkins

White source

Eclipse + IntelliJ+ VS Code

SVN + GitLab + Bit bucket

Confluence + Jira

SonarQube

Mockito +Junit 5

Swagger + Postman

Does it look interesting?

Great, Let's connect for a short call to discuss your project needs.

Languages
Get your freelancer profile up and running. View the step by step guide to set up a freelancer profile so you can land your dream job.